The Yasawa Cultural Tour: A Gateway to Authentic Fiji

Embarking on the yasawa cultural tour provides visitors with an authentic glimpse into Fijian life. This immersive experience allows tourists to engage with local customs, traditions, and the everyday life of the villagers. Participants have the opportunity to witness traditional dances, partake in kava ceremonies, and learn about the fascinating history of the Yasawa Islands. The tour not only enriches understanding but also fosters respect and appreciation for the local culture.

Hiking Trails and Natural Landscapes

For those who prefer land-based activities, Yasawa Village is surrounded by lush landscapes and scenic hiking trails. Trails range from leisurely walks to challenging hikes, offering breathtaking views of the island and the Pacific Ocean. As part of the yasawa cultural tour, guides often share stories of the land, its significance, and the flora and fauna unique to the region. Hikers can expect to encounter tropical birds, indigenous plants, and stunning vistas along the way.

Kayaking and Island Hopping

Kayaking is an excellent way to explore the secluded beaches and hidden coves around Yasawa Village. Paddling through the gentle waters provides a unique perspective of the island’s landscape. Island hopping tours are also available, allowing visitors to experience the charm of neighboring islands.
